Program Structure
The IEP is a 6.5-week immersive program with flexible start dates, designed to prepare students for academic and professional success.
Program Format
The program is offered in various formats to cater to different learning needs:
- Private Tutoring: Fully personalized, one-on-one sessions.
- Semi-Private: 2-3 students per session.
- Focused Group: 4-8 students, collaborative setup.
- Standard Cohort: 9-15 students, dynamic classroom.
Core Learning Areas
The IEP covers the following core learning areas:
- Grammar & Sentence Structure
- Academic Reading & Listening Skills
- Vocabulary Building
- Writing for Academic Purposes
- Oral Communication & Pronunciation
- IELTS/TOEFL Test Preparation (optional)
Delivery and Evaluation
- Delivery Mode: On-campus at Canadian University Dubai.
- Evaluation: Placement test, mid-term assessment, and one mock IELTS exam.
Weekly Schedule
The IEP runs for 6.5 weeks with daily sessions from 9:30 AM to 12:00 PM and 1:00 PM to 2:30 PM, Monday to Friday. The weekly schedule includes:
Week 1: Introductions & Personal Information
- Vocabulary: Family, jobs
- Listening: Introduction dialogues, fill-in-the-blank
- Reading: Biographies + comprehension questions
- Writing: "About Me"
- Mini IELTS (Speaking & Writing intro)
Week 2: Daily Life & Routines
- Speaking: Describe your day
- Vocabulary: Daily actions
- Grammar: Present Simple + adverbs
- Listening: Daily schedules
- Reading: Routines paragraph
- Writing: "Routines"
- IELTS Speaking Part 2
Week 3: Food and Drink
- Speaking: Favorite food/meal
- Vocabulary: Food types, meals, containers
- Grammar: Some/any
- Listening: Food-related dialogues
- Reading: Menu comprehension, restaurant reviews
- Writing: "My Eating Habits"
- Mini IELTS: Reading short menu
Week 4: Hobbies, Free Time, Health & Body
- Speaking: Hobbies and giving health advice
- Vocabulary: Activities, body, health
- Grammar: Like/love + -ing, should/shouldn't
- Listening: Free time activities, doctor's advice
- Reading: Hobby texts, health habits
- Writing: Hobbies & staying healthy
- IELTS Speaking Parts 2 & 3
Week 5: Places, Directions, School & Education
- Speaking: Describing your neighborhood
- Vocabulary: Places, prepositions, subjects
- Listening: Following map directions, student discussions
- Reading: Descriptions of places, school articles
- Writing: School experiences
- IELTS Listening & Reading Tasks
Week 6: Shopping, Money, Travel & Holidays
- Speaking: Shopping roleplay, describing a trip
- Vocabulary: Shops, prices, travel
- Grammar: This/that/these/those, past & future (going to/will)
- Listening: Shopping conversations, travel plans
- Reading: Travel blog/texts
- IELTS Speaking, Reading (multiple choice + matching)
Week 7: Review & IELTS Exam
- IELTS Test: Reading, Listening, Writing
- IELTS Test: Speaking
Admission Requirements
To ensure students are placed at the appropriate level, all applicants must complete a mandatory English Placement Test prior to enrolment.
- Purpose: Assess proficiency in grammar, reading, writing, and listening to place students in Beginner, Pre-Intermediate, Intermediate, or Advanced levels.
- Outcome: Determines starting level for a tailored learning experience.
- Prerequisites: No prior English qualifications required, just a willingness to learn.
